New Delhi: Ajay devgn and vaani Kapoor’s crime thriller Raid 2 is scheduled to release in theatres on May 1, 2025. Based on an income tax raid conducted by the IT department, the movie is one of the highly anticipated movies of the year. The movie will face tough competition at the ticket window from Nani’s HIT 3Marvel’s Thunderboltsand Sanjay Dutt’s The bhootnii.

According to the reports, Raid 2 has booked the maximum number of screens, while HIT 3 and Bhootnii barely found space on screens. Earlier, during the song launch of ‘Aaye Re Baba’ from the movie, Sanjay Dutt accused distributors and cinema owners of sidelining his upcoming movie, The bhootnii.

Raid 2 advance booking report

According to the industry tracker Sacnilk, Raid 2 starring Ajay Devgn has sold over 1.11 lakh tickets in India, bringing a gross of Rs 2.97 crore for its opening day. Including the blocked seats, the film has collected Rs 4.94 crore so far at the box office. The state of Maharashtra is currently leading with contributions of an estimated Rs 1.23 crore in advance booking, while Delhi follows closely, with collections amounting to Rs 83 lakh.

HIT 3 advance booking report

The advance booking of Nani-starrer HIT: The Third Case opened on April 28. The action thriller, directed by Sailesh Kolanu, is expected to open around Rs 1 to Rs 2 crore. The movie has grossed over Rs 1 crore in advance sales in India and $300 K in North America.

About Raid 2

Raid 2 revolves around an Indian Revenue Officer named Amay Patnaik, who seized over 4200 crores in his career. Now, he is headed for his 75th raid at the residence of Dada Manohar Bhai, a politician, and it turns out to be the most challenging case of his career. The movie stars Ajay Devgn, Riteish Deshmukh, Vaani Kapoor, Saurabh Shukla, Rajat Kapoor, and Amit Sial.

About HIT 3

Telugu movie HIT: The Third Case starring Nani is scheduled to hit theatres on May 1. Directed by Sailesh Kolanu, the movie is the sequel to its first two successful instalments, HIT and HIT 2.
